Understanding B2B SaaS Trial Magnets: The Foundation of Growth
What Exactly is a Trial Magnet?
A trial magnet in the B2B SaaS landscape is more than just a freebie; it's a strategically designed offer that provides prospective customers with direct, hands-on experience of your product's core value. Unlike a generic lead magnet that might offer an ebook or a checklist, a trial magnet typically involves a free trial, a freemium model, a demo, or a limited-feature version of your software. The goal is to give your target audience a taste of the solution you provide, allowing them to envision how your product can solve their specific business pain points before making a financial commitment. We focus on converting traffic into engaged users who see immediate value, thus paving the way for future upgrades.
Why B2B SaaS Needs Effective Trial Magnets
The B2B buying cycle is inherently more complex and lengthy than its B2C counterpart. Decisions often involve multiple stakeholders, extensive research, and a greater emphasis on return on investment (ROI). In this environment, trust and demonstrable value are paramount. Effective trial magnets serve as a critical bridge, allowing potential clients to mitigate risk and build confidence in your solution. Studies show that B2B SaaS trial-to-paid conversion rates typically range from 14% to 25% on average, with top performers achieving between 35% and 45%. Some reports even indicate that elite companies can exceed 60% conversion rates. This significant variance highlights the immense potential for growth when trial magnets are optimized.
Furthermore, the ability to test and evaluate a product hands-on helps B2B buyers conduct their due diligence effectively. A report by Harvard Business Review Analytic Services noted that B2B buyers complete a significant portion of their research before ever engaging with a sales representative. A well-crafted trial landing page becomes a crucial touchpoint in this self-directed journey, providing the information and experience needed to move forward. 7 Landing Page Tactics to Skyrocket B2B SaaS Trial Sign-Ups 3X
We have identified seven key tactics that, when implemented effectively, can dramatically increase your B2B SaaS trial sign-ups. These tactics are designed to address the unique needs and decision-making processes of B2B customers.
Tactic 1: Crystal-Clear Value Proposition
Your landing page must immediately answer the question: "What's in it for me?" within seconds of a visitor arriving. A clear, compelling value proposition is not just a tagline; it's a concise statement of the specific benefits your product offers and the problems it solves for your target audience. We have observed that vague or jargon-filled headlines lose potential users instantly. Instead, focus on tangible outcomes and speak directly to their pain points.
For example, instead of "Advanced Analytics Platform," consider "Unlock Growth: Transform Your Data into Actionable Business Insights in Minutes." The latter speaks to a clear benefit and a desired outcome, making it far more attractive to a busy B2B professional seeking solutions.
Tactic 2: Frictionless Sign-Up Process
In B2B, while more information might be gathered during the full sales cycle, the trial sign-up needs to be as smooth as possible. We advocate for minimizing form fields to the absolute essentials. Each additional field can introduce friction and reduce conversion rates. Ideally, aim for a 2-3 field form for free trials, perhaps just an email and password or a single sign-on (SSO) option to drastically reduce effort.
Consider the psychological barrier of asking for a credit card upfront for an "opt-in" trial. While "opt-out" trials (requiring a credit card) can have higher conversion rates to paid (50-75%), "opt-in" trials (no credit card) typically target 15-25% conversions to paid, making them ideal for initial acquisition. For founders, reducing initial friction can cast a wider net for validation and early user feedback.
Tactic 3: Compelling Social Proof and Trust Signals
B2B buyers seek reassurance. They want to know that others like them have successfully used your product. We consistently find that integrating strong social proof elements builds immediate credibility and trust. This can include client logos of recognizable companies, customer testimonials (especially video testimonials which can outperform text by 80%), specific success metrics from case studies, and ratings from third-party review platforms.
Crucially, placement matters. We recommend positioning social proof elements near your Call-to-Action (CTA) or key decision points on the landing page. Seeing that "4M+ teams" trust a product, for example, can significantly reinforce a visitor's decision to sign up. Tactic 4: Benefit-Oriented Messaging, Not Just Features
While features describe what your product does, benefits explain what your product does for the customer. B2B prospects are not interested in a laundry list of technical specifications; they want to know how your software will improve their workflow, save them money, increase efficiency, or solve a critical business problem. We emphasize crafting copy that focuses on these transformative outcomes. Use action-oriented language and highlight the positive changes your solution brings.
| Feature-Focused Copy | Benefit-Focused Copy |
|---|---|
| Our platform has AI-powered data visualization. | Gain instant clarity with AI-powered dashboards that reveal critical trends and opportunities in your business. |
| Integrated CRM and project management tools. | Streamline client relationships and project workflows, reducing wasted time and improving team collaboration. |
| Offers 24/7 customer support. | Get prompt, expert assistance whenever you need it, ensuring your operations run smoothly around the clock. |
Tactic 5: Strategic Use of Video Demos and Visuals
SaaS products are intangible, making it challenging for prospects to visualize their functionality. We strongly recommend incorporating engaging video demos or high-quality product screenshots and GIFs on your landing page. A short, compelling video that walks through a key use case or demonstrates a major benefit can clarify your value proposition far more effectively than text alone. Visuals should reinforce comprehension and match the copy's promise, showing the main action your product enables with real product visuals, not generic mockups. This allows visitors to quickly grasp how your product works and envision themselves using it successfully.
Tactic 6: Scarcity and Urgency (Ethically Applied)
While B2B decisions are strategic, a gentle nudge of urgency can accelerate the trial sign-up process. We find that ethically applied scarcity tactics, such as limited-time access to a premium trial feature, an exclusive beta program, or a discount only available for new trial users, can motivate prospects to act sooner. This isn't about creating false pressure but about highlighting genuine opportunities for early adopters or special offers that won't last forever. Ensure any urgency is authentic and provides real added value to avoid eroding trust.
Tactic 7: Data-Driven Optimization with A/B Testing
The work doesn't stop once your landing page is live. We emphasize that continuous optimization through A/B testing is crucial for maximizing conversion rates. Every element of your landing page – headlines, CTA button text, hero visuals, form length, and social proof placement – can be tested to identify what resonates best with your audience. Tools for A/B testing are more accessible than ever, allowing even small businesses to run experiments. By systematically testing different variations, you can iteratively improve your landing page's performance and significantly increase your trial sign-ups over time. Teams running 8–12 AI-assisted landing-page tests per month have reported annual conversion-rate increases of 35%–55%.
